根据报告的内容,全文主要内容概括如下: 1. **单体应用回顾**:文章首先回顾了单体应用的优势和不足,强调团队对单体应用的正面评价。 2. **可观测性关键要素**:提出业务指标、标准化、资源共享等是提升可观测性的关键。 3. **错误纠正(COE)**:强调COE在提升效率中的重要性,包括缩短检测和解决时间。 4. **分布式追踪**:介绍应用地图、OpenTelemetry、自动仪器化、上下文关联和采样等分布式追踪技术。 5. **专用工具**:强调使用专用工具进行深入观察,如Amazon CloudWatch工具和集成。 6. **AI应用**:提及AI在观察和数据分析中的应用。 7. **总结**:总结为可观测性要素、分布式追踪和专用工具的重要性。 8. **行动号召**:提供互动演示、应用信号演示、可观测性研讨会、云操作展示等资源。
